Randell 3512-240 Technical Specs
The Randell 3512-240 operates with an electrical requirement of 208/240V, single-phase, drawing a typical load based on its heating elements. It features an open well with exposed heating elements and thermostatic control, supporting moderate-volume foodservice applications with a temperature range suitable for holding hot foods safely. The unit measures 36 inches in height and 33 inches wide with a 30-inch depth, built from stainless steel on both top and ends for longevity and ease of sanitation. Weighing approximately 116 lbs, it includes an NSF-approved stainless steel work surface and stainless steel plate shelf, designed for high durability and easy cleaning. The unit ships within 4-5 weeks and complies with Proposition 65 requirements. Essential for cafeteria lines, buffet stations, and hospital kitchens, it supports food safety and operational efficiency with its corrosion-resistant materials and precise temperature control.
- Electrical requirements: 208/240V, single-phase, approximate amperage depends on heating load
- Overall dimensions: 31"–36" W x 30" D x 36" H
- Construction: Stainless steel top, ends, NSF workboard, and plate shelf
- Weight: 116 lbs (product weight)
- Well type: Open well with exposed heating element, requiring spillage pan for wet use
